Prioritize profit over reinvestment from "summary" of Profit First by Mike Michalowicz

When we talk about prioritizing profit over reinvestment, we are essentially focusing on the idea of taking care of ourselves first before we start pouring money back into the business. It may seem counterintuitive to some, especially those who have been taught that the key to business success lies in constant reinvestment and growth. However, the reality is that if we don't take care of our own financial needs first, we run the risk of burning out or even worse, going out of business altogether. By prioritizing profit over reinvestment, we are making a conscious decision to ensure that our businesses are sustainable in the long run. This means setting aside a portion of our revenue for ourselves before we start allocating funds for things like expansion or new equipment. It may feel uncomfortable at first, especially if we are used to plowing all of our profits back into the business, but in the end, it is a more secure way of operating. When we prioritize profit over reinvestment, we are also acknowledging the importance of our own well-being. Running a business is a stressful endeavor, and it is crucial that we are able to take care of ourselves both financially and emotionally. By setting aside a portion of our revenue for profit, we are giving ourselves a safety net in case of emergencies or downturns in the market. This can provide a sense of security that is invaluable when it comes to running a business. Furthermore, prioritizing profit over reinvestment forces us to become more disciplined in our spending habits. When we know that a certain percentage of our revenue is set aside for profit, we are more likely to think twice before making unnecessary purchases or investments. This can lead to a more efficient use of resources and ultimately, a more profitable business in the long run.
  1. Prioritizing profit over reinvestment is not about being greedy or short-sighted. It is about taking care of ourselves first so that we can better take care of our businesses. By setting aside a portion of our revenue for profit, we are creating a more sustainable and secure financial future for both ourselves and our companies.
